## Changelog — v4.2.0 (Ledgerline user module split)

Hey, welcome aboard! Big one this release: we finally carved the user module out of the Ledgerline monolith into its own service, `userhive`. Heads up that the old setting `MONOLITH_USER_DB` is gone — it's now split into a host setting and a separate credential, so grep your local env files before you deploy anything. The host bit is documented in the service README. The credential that replaced the old combined setting sits on the next line.

secret setting of bawif-bagap: VAULT_KEY5=10c5f

Onboarding note for team assistants — server room after hours. Short version: the server room at Pellwick Court stays locked after 18:00, and yes, that includes Fridays. If someone from infrastructure needs in late, they should really have their own badge, but occasionally you'll be asked to let them through. Check they're on the rota sheet first, always. Then use the after-hours door code below.

turnstile pass: bdg-YEOZLM-79341408

Runbook: SDK parity between Corvexa's Swift and Kotlin clients. The Kotlin SDK ships offline queueing and batched telemetry; Swift lags by one minor version and silently drops batches over 2MB. If a customer reports missing events on iOS only, check the parity matrix before escalating — most gaps are known and already scheduled. The matrix is regenerated nightly from the conformance suite and published on the internal page here.

runbook for taguf-kawig: https://sonarqube.torvaio.example/issue/ticket/job/repo/34f8202301f33ecd

New team members, please read carefully: the staging environment was provisioned with an outdated copy of the Lintharbor baseline file, so the analyzer flags roughly 300 pre-existing findings as new regressions and blocks every merge. The correct baseline is generated by the nightly job on the build runner, then fetched at deploy time. Do not hand-edit the baseline; regenerate it instead. The fetch step reads the runner's access credential from the env var defined on the following line.

sealed setting: LEDGER_TOKEN20=6148d35bbb480b0ab79e